Mahedi Hasan took 4 wickets in the 3rd T20I

Mahedi Hasan took 4 wickets in the 3rd T20I against Sri Lanka, which played a major role in Bangladesh’s series win over Sri Lanka. His brilliant spell helped the team take control of the match early. As a result, Bangladesh won the third and final T20I and sealed the series 2-1. 3rd T20I – Bangladesh vs Sri Lanka (July 16, 2025, Colombo)

TeamScoreOvers
Sri Lanka132/720
Bangladesh133/216.3

To begin with, Sri Lanka won the toss and chose to bat first. Although opener Pathum Nissanka started well and scored 46 off 39 balls, the rest of the batting lineup didn’t perform. For instance, Kusal Mendis made only 6 runs, while Dinesh Chandimal got 4 runs, and Kusal Perera got out quickly.

Moreover, the middle order failed to build partnerships. Only Dasun Shanaka added some runs at the end with a steady 35 not out, but Sri Lanka still finished at 132 for 7 in 20 overs, a below-par total on a good pitch.

Meanwhile, Mahedi Hasan came into the attack and changed the game. He bowled with great control and confidence. In just 4 overs, he gave away only 11 runs, took 4 key wickets, and even bowled a maiden over. He took out key players like Perera, Chandimal, Asalanka, and Nissanka. 

As a result, Mahedi dismantled the Sri Lankan innings. His performance was not just match-winning but also historic, as he broke Harbhajan Singh’s T20I record at this venue. His spell was the best by a spinner in this stadium in a recent match.

In addition to Mahedi’s brilliance, the other bowlers also stepped up. Mustafizur Rahman bowled tightly and took 1 wicket for 17 runs in 4 overs. Shamim Hossain picked up 1 wicket and gave away just 10 runs in 2 overs.

Chasing 133, Bangladesh started steadily. Litton Das gave the team a solid start with 32 runs off 26 balls. After his dismissal, Tanzid Hasan Tamim took charge. He batted beautifully, scoring an unbeaten 73 off 47 balls, and played smart cricket throughout the chase.

In addition, Towhid Hridoy played a calm innings of 27 not out, ensuring there were no hiccups. Bangladesh reached the target in 16.3 overs, winning by 8 wickets in a comfortable fashion.

On the other hand, Sri Lanka’s bowlers had no answers. Only Nuwan Thushara and Kamindu Mendis managed to take one wicket each. However, the rest of the bowlers failed to keep things tight. They gave away too many easy runs and couldn’t build any pressure.

Despite having the home advantage, Sri Lanka failed to make the most of it in this final game. Their performance with both bat and ball lacked intensity. Overall, this was a special win for Bangladesh. It was their very first T20I series victory in Sri Lanka, and they pulled it off with a lot of confidence.
